Originally Posted by jlsoto08
guys, im about to buy an 04 rx8 grand touring package for 10495, milage is 88000.... from a dealer, so.... from what im reading rite now... not a good buy????
the main thing it the engine, if it is from a mazda dealership have them give you a compression test reading and also review the all the maintenance that has been performed
